劉清
摘要:工業(yè)物聯(lián)網(wǎng)是工業(yè)領(lǐng)域的物聯(lián)網(wǎng)技術(shù),是將工業(yè)領(lǐng)域的感知設(shè)備、控制終端設(shè)備、工業(yè)網(wǎng)絡(luò)設(shè)備以全球移動(dòng)通信技術(shù)為基礎(chǔ)進(jìn)行互聯(lián)互通。隨著新興技術(shù)在傳統(tǒng)工業(yè)領(lǐng)域的應(yīng)用,當(dāng)前融合了云平臺、邊緣計(jì)算、大數(shù)據(jù)分析和人工智能等技術(shù)的新型工業(yè)生產(chǎn)模式,正促使工業(yè)物聯(lián)網(wǎng)向數(shù)字化、智能化快速轉(zhuǎn)變。工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)作為工業(yè)物聯(lián)網(wǎng)的重要組成部分,實(shí)現(xiàn)了工業(yè)物聯(lián)網(wǎng)到工業(yè)互聯(lián)網(wǎng)的全面轉(zhuǎn)換。
關(guān)鍵詞:通用工業(yè)物聯(lián)網(wǎng);網(wǎng)關(guān)設(shè)計(jì);硬件設(shè)計(jì);智能化改造
引言:網(wǎng)關(guān)的設(shè)計(jì)影響網(wǎng)絡(luò)節(jié)點(diǎn)的工作,在通用工業(yè)物聯(lián)網(wǎng)中,網(wǎng)關(guān)設(shè)計(jì)的影響更為明顯,應(yīng)予以優(yōu)化。本文以通用工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)設(shè)計(jì)要求作為切入點(diǎn),予以簡述,再以此為基礎(chǔ),進(jìn)行相關(guān)設(shè)計(jì)方法的論述,給出總體設(shè)計(jì)框架、硬件設(shè)計(jì)和軟件設(shè)計(jì)等內(nèi)容,論述其作業(yè)流程,服務(wù)后續(xù)工作。
1設(shè)備聯(lián)網(wǎng)的意義、挑戰(zhàn)及分析
1.1設(shè)備聯(lián)網(wǎng)的重要意義
設(shè)備聯(lián)網(wǎng)是工業(yè)制造業(yè)企業(yè)實(shí)現(xiàn)信息化、數(shù)字化、智能化的關(guān)鍵,也是推進(jìn)工業(yè)物聯(lián)網(wǎng)建設(shè)的核心,通過設(shè)備聯(lián)網(wǎng)可推進(jìn)企業(yè)在生產(chǎn)制造和運(yùn)營等環(huán)節(jié)的有效管控,可實(shí)現(xiàn)設(shè)備優(yōu)化利用及預(yù)測性維護(hù)、企業(yè)領(lǐng)導(dǎo)決策、運(yùn)營及營銷等工作提供全方面、多維度的依據(jù)和參考。在生產(chǎn)制造方面,一是實(shí)現(xiàn)設(shè)備資源共享,盤活企業(yè)設(shè)備資產(chǎn),提升資產(chǎn)利用率;二是實(shí)現(xiàn)設(shè)備預(yù)測性維護(hù),縮短設(shè)備宕機(jī)時(shí)間,降低設(shè)備故障給企業(yè)帶來的生產(chǎn)影響;三是利用在線分發(fā)和版本控制實(shí)現(xiàn)生產(chǎn)研發(fā)和制造管理協(xié)同,加速企業(yè)設(shè)計(jì)研發(fā)。在業(yè)務(wù)運(yùn)營方面,一是實(shí)現(xiàn)企業(yè)設(shè)計(jì)、銷售等全生命周期的管控和提高生產(chǎn)運(yùn)營效率,優(yōu)化生產(chǎn)流程及規(guī)避“接私活”隱患;二是結(jié)合物聯(lián)網(wǎng)的設(shè)備數(shù)據(jù)應(yīng)用,賦能人力資源;三是實(shí)現(xiàn)遠(yuǎn)程設(shè)備遠(yuǎn)程診斷、故障處理,以及多人協(xié)同式操控;四是通過多維度設(shè)備相關(guān)數(shù)據(jù)采集和挖掘分析,實(shí)現(xiàn)精準(zhǔn)營銷。
1.2設(shè)備聯(lián)網(wǎng)的問題和挑戰(zhàn)
物聯(lián)網(wǎng)技術(shù)在工業(yè)領(lǐng)域的應(yīng)用已成為業(yè)內(nèi)焦點(diǎn),但也面臨著諸多問題和挑戰(zhàn)。一是平臺及工控安全不可控,針對紛繁復(fù)雜的網(wǎng)絡(luò)環(huán)境,還缺乏可行的安全解決方案有效防御和解除攻擊;二是平臺規(guī)范和標(biāo)準(zhǔn)不同統(tǒng)一,盡管工業(yè)互聯(lián)網(wǎng)平臺迎來了“百花齊放,百家爭鳴”的局面,但各自建設(shè)的API接口、業(yè)務(wù)系統(tǒng)、設(shè)備網(wǎng)關(guān)等互通共享難,開放性、可拓展性較差;三是設(shè)備和傳感器投入成本高,物聯(lián)網(wǎng)系統(tǒng)中運(yùn)行大量傳感器和、設(shè)備、網(wǎng)絡(luò)和存儲都是企業(yè)的消耗;四是設(shè)備和平臺請求及響應(yīng)延時(shí)性比較高,用戶體驗(yàn)較差,5G技術(shù)在硬件加速、平臺分布式、數(shù)據(jù)分布式等方面有一定普及和應(yīng)用前景。
2通用工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)的設(shè)計(jì)方案評測
2.1模擬實(shí)驗(yàn)
為了解通用工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)設(shè)計(jì)的效果,建立模擬實(shí)驗(yàn)進(jìn)行評測,通過計(jì)算機(jī)建立實(shí)驗(yàn)?zāi)P停脜?shù)調(diào)整法進(jìn)行實(shí)驗(yàn)分析。觀察指標(biāo)為業(yè)務(wù)響應(yīng)時(shí)間、有效連接建立時(shí)間、故障發(fā)生率??勺儏?shù)為單位時(shí)間業(yè)務(wù)總量,干擾等級以及信息存儲空間。為保證獲取線性實(shí)驗(yàn)信息,其他影響參數(shù)均默認(rèn)為零,創(chuàng)造理想實(shí)驗(yàn)室環(huán)境進(jìn)行實(shí)驗(yàn)分析。
2.2實(shí)驗(yàn)過程
實(shí)驗(yàn)共分為三組,第一組保持干擾等級為低,信息存儲空間充足,分別設(shè)定單位時(shí)間業(yè)務(wù)總量為“低”、“中”、“高”,各進(jìn)行50次實(shí)驗(yàn),第二組保持信息存儲空間充足,單位時(shí)間業(yè)務(wù)總量為低,分別干擾等級為“低”、“中”、“高”,各進(jìn)行50次實(shí)驗(yàn),第三組保持保持干擾等級為低、單位時(shí)間業(yè)務(wù)總量為低,分別設(shè)定信息存儲空間為“充足”、“不足”,各進(jìn)行50次實(shí)驗(yàn),觀察實(shí)驗(yàn)過程中通用工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)是否能夠有效進(jìn)行作業(yè),記錄業(yè)務(wù)響應(yīng)時(shí)間、有效連接建立時(shí)間、故障發(fā)生率。
2.3實(shí)驗(yàn)結(jié)果
第一組實(shí)驗(yàn)結(jié)果見表1:
從結(jié)果上看,在業(yè)務(wù)量較低、其他條件理想的情況下,通用工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)能在0.031s內(nèi)完成業(yè)務(wù)相應(yīng),并在0.042s內(nèi)完成關(guān)聯(lián)網(wǎng)絡(luò)鏈接,故障發(fā)生0次;在業(yè)務(wù)量中等、其他條件理想的情況下,通用工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)能在0.048s內(nèi)完成業(yè)務(wù)相應(yīng),并在0.081s內(nèi)完成關(guān)聯(lián)網(wǎng)絡(luò)鏈接,故障發(fā)生1次,占比2.0%,在業(yè)務(wù)量較高、其他條件理想的情況下,通用工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)能在0.432s內(nèi)完成業(yè)務(wù)相應(yīng),并在0.913s內(nèi)完成關(guān)聯(lián)網(wǎng)絡(luò)鏈接,故障發(fā)生6次,占比12.0%。這表明,單位時(shí)間內(nèi)業(yè)務(wù)量過大,網(wǎng)關(guān)無法完成快速處理,面臨故障和延遲風(fēng)險(xiǎn)。
第二組實(shí)驗(yàn)結(jié)果見表:
從結(jié)果上看,在干擾等級較低、其他條件理想的情況下,通用工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)能在0.092s內(nèi)完成業(yè)務(wù)相應(yīng),并在0.138s內(nèi)完成關(guān)聯(lián)網(wǎng)絡(luò)鏈接,故障發(fā)生1次,占比2.0%;在干擾等級中等、其他條件理想的情況下,通用工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)能在0.866s內(nèi)完成業(yè)務(wù)相應(yīng),并在1.266s內(nèi)完成關(guān)聯(lián)網(wǎng)絡(luò)鏈接,故障發(fā)生7次,占比14.0%,在干擾等級較高、其他條件理想的情況下,通用工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)能在3.151s內(nèi)完成業(yè)務(wù)相應(yīng),并在5.074s內(nèi)完成關(guān)聯(lián)網(wǎng)絡(luò)鏈接,故障發(fā)生12次,占比24.0%。這表明,單位時(shí)間內(nèi)干擾等級過高,網(wǎng)關(guān)無法完成快速處理,面臨故障和延遲風(fēng)險(xiǎn)。
3工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)軟件設(shè)計(jì)
工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)軟件內(nèi)部功能模塊包括感知層設(shè)備管理、感知層數(shù)據(jù)管理、網(wǎng)關(guān)管理、網(wǎng)絡(luò)管理、協(xié)議轉(zhuǎn)換、安全傳輸?shù)裙δ堋?/p>
3.1感知層設(shè)備管理
在工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)中建立感知層設(shè)備表,通過網(wǎng)絡(luò)接口實(shí)現(xiàn)對感知層設(shè)備的遠(yuǎn)程通訊控制,實(shí)現(xiàn)對感知層設(shè)備進(jìn)行實(shí)時(shí)在線診斷、配置、調(diào)試和升級。
3.2感知層數(shù)據(jù)管理
工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)對感知層數(shù)據(jù)進(jìn)行采集、分析、存儲和傳輸。在對感知層設(shè)備表中的設(shè)備進(jìn)行采集時(shí),監(jiān)測設(shè)備報(bào)警狀態(tài)、上線時(shí)間、掉線時(shí)間、持續(xù)運(yùn)行時(shí)間;分析采集數(shù)據(jù),實(shí)現(xiàn)多層級報(bào)警、異常聯(lián)動(dòng)控制;采用多索引映射技術(shù)對各種感知層數(shù)據(jù)進(jìn)行分類存儲;傳輸數(shù)據(jù)包括實(shí)時(shí)報(bào)警狀態(tài)數(shù)據(jù),主動(dòng)上傳應(yīng)用層網(wǎng)絡(luò)。應(yīng)用層網(wǎng)絡(luò)也可以通過網(wǎng)絡(luò)協(xié)議訪問工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)數(shù)據(jù)存儲表。
3.3網(wǎng)關(guān)管理
對工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)采用客戶端軟件進(jìn)行配置,采用權(quán)限認(rèn)證機(jī)制訪問網(wǎng)關(guān),非授權(quán)用戶不得訪問;在網(wǎng)關(guān)中設(shè)計(jì)用戶權(quán)限管理機(jī)制,分為管理員(最高權(quán)限)、一級用戶(安裝調(diào)試人員)、二級用戶(只讀)三個(gè)層級進(jìn)行管理;網(wǎng)關(guān)系統(tǒng)參數(shù)、網(wǎng)絡(luò)參數(shù)、感知層設(shè)備表參數(shù)、協(xié)議轉(zhuǎn)換參數(shù)、數(shù)據(jù)映射參數(shù)進(jìn)行分類存儲;通過客戶端可實(shí)現(xiàn)網(wǎng)關(guān)遠(yuǎn)程固件更新。
3.4網(wǎng)絡(luò)管理
通過FTP、SSH/TELNET、Webserver和SNMP等方式對設(shè)備運(yùn)行狀態(tài)和網(wǎng)絡(luò)資源進(jìn)行配置、測試、分析、監(jiān)視、評價(jià)、控制。
3.5協(xié)議轉(zhuǎn)換
工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)中集成通用的短距離通信協(xié)議,能覆蓋大部分工業(yè)領(lǐng)域的感知層設(shè)備,為感知網(wǎng)絡(luò)節(jié)點(diǎn)數(shù)據(jù)提供統(tǒng)一的封裝,保證不同的協(xié)議能夠抽象成統(tǒng)一的數(shù)據(jù)幀,通過上行通信接口上傳至應(yīng)用服務(wù)器端;應(yīng)用服務(wù)器端數(shù)據(jù),通過通用的工控協(xié)議、互聯(lián)網(wǎng)協(xié)議將數(shù)據(jù)下發(fā)給工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ān),網(wǎng)關(guān)通過協(xié)議解析,將數(shù)據(jù)幀拆解并重新組合成感知層網(wǎng)絡(luò)能識別的數(shù)據(jù)幀,通過下行通信接口進(jìn)行下發(fā)。
3.6 安全傳輸
工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)基于TCP/IP協(xié)議通信技術(shù)通信,網(wǎng)絡(luò)安全對整個(gè)系統(tǒng)的安全起著至關(guān)重要的作用。為保證網(wǎng)絡(luò)通信安全傳輸,設(shè)計(jì)采用openssl和iptable保證通信安全。
結(jié)語:本文提供了一種感知層設(shè)備接入工業(yè)互聯(lián)網(wǎng)的解決方案。文中設(shè)計(jì)的工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ān),實(shí)現(xiàn)了工業(yè)領(lǐng)域的感知層設(shè)備協(xié)議兼容、實(shí)現(xiàn)了物理環(huán)境的監(jiān)測和控制。為應(yīng)用層屏蔽感知層網(wǎng)絡(luò)差異提供了一種新的解決方案。
參考文獻(xiàn):
[1]白雙星.基于物聯(lián)網(wǎng)的工業(yè)現(xiàn)場數(shù)據(jù)采集網(wǎng)絡(luò)系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)[D].北京交通大學(xué),2019.
[2]劉碩.工業(yè)現(xiàn)場參數(shù)的智能采集與無線監(jiān)測的研究[D].電子科技大學(xué),2019.
[3]孫彬.以工業(yè)物聯(lián)網(wǎng)關(guān)為核心的智能配電柜[J].電氣時(shí)代,2018(10):18+20.
[4]林晨,蔡開裕.工業(yè)物聯(lián)網(wǎng)技術(shù)在通信基站動(dòng)力環(huán)境監(jiān)控系統(tǒng)中的應(yīng)用與研究[J].湖南郵電職業(yè)技術(shù)學(xué)院學(xué)報(bào),2018,17(03):19-23+30.
[5]趙曉峰,李海波.基于OPC與MQTT的工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)的設(shè)計(jì)與實(shí)現(xiàn)[J].柳州職業(yè)技術(shù)學(xué)院學(xué)報(bào),2018,18(03):114-118.
[6]郭銳.基于工業(yè)物聯(lián)網(wǎng)的起重機(jī)遠(yuǎn)程監(jiān)控系統(tǒng)的開發(fā)[D].東南大學(xué),2017.
[7]于景峰.工業(yè)物聯(lián)網(wǎng)網(wǎng)關(guān)AriG的配置管理系統(tǒng)的研究[D].冶金自動(dòng)化研究設(shè)計(jì)院,2017.